      Hi , I'm creating a custom block to talk to Firebase database.
      I found that I need to upload my custom python file to the filesystem "lib" directory, in order for it to work
      But, If I try to make a correction or update the file, I delete it and upload a new one, the old file still runs. it has not been deleted.
      Currently the workaround is to name the new file "filename2.py" instead of "filename.py" and this works - the new file runs.
      The only way to completely revert to original mode is to wipe all the flash.
      Is there a fix for this issue?
      Using UIFLOW2 with StickCPlus1.1, StickCplus2
